Transmission apparatus, reception apparatus, communication method, and integrated circuit
An apparatus includes a coding unit configured to divide a transport block into one or more code blocks and generate coded bit(s) by coding the one or more code blocks, and a transmitter configured to transmit the coded bit(s) by using a channel, wherein multiplex bit(s) are given based on at least coupling of the coded bit(s) generated by coding of the one or more code blocks, the coding unit maps the multiplex bit(s) to a matrix in a first-axis prioritized manner and reads the multiplex bit(s) from the matrix in the first-axis prioritized manner or in a second-axis prioritized manner, and whether the first axis or the second axis is prioritized in a case that the multiplex bit(s) are read from the matrix is given based on at least the number of OFDM symbols of the channel.
1. A terminal device comprising:
encoding circuitry configured to and/or programmed to
divide a first sequence that is a first transport block with a first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C) into a plurality of first code blocks,
generate first coded bits by applying a first error correcting code to the plurality of first code blocks,
divide a second sequence that is a second transport block with a second CRC into a plurality of second code blocks, and
generate second coded bits by applying a second error correcting code to the plurality of second code blocks, and
transmitting circuitry configured to and/or programmed to
transmit a third sequence on a first Physical Uplink Shared Channel (PUSCH), and
transmit a fourth sequence on a second PUSCH, wherein
first multiplexed bits are given at least based on concatenation of the first coded bits generated by each of the plurality of first code blocks,
second multiplexed bits are given at least based on concatenation of the second coded bits generated by each of the plurality of second code blocks,
the first error correcting code is a Turbo code,
the third sequence is given by mapping the first multiplexed bits to a first matrix in a first-axis prioritized manner and by reading out from the first matrix in a second-axis prioritized manner, and
the second error correcting code is a Low Density Parity Check (LDPC) code and the fourth sequence is given by mapping the second multiplexed bits to a second matrix in the first-axis prioritized manner and by reading out from the second matrix in the first-axis prioritized manner.
